HOUSE BILL NO. 18
BY REPRESENTATIVE LOPINTO
PUBLIC SFTY/CORRECT DEPT: Repeals the statutory authorization for DPS&C to
conduct certain pilot programs involving alternative methods of incarceration and
electronic monitoring
AN ACT1
To repeal R.S. 15:550, 571.32, and 571.35, relative to pilot programs for alternative methods2
of incarceration and electronic monitoring; to repeal the authorization of certain3
statutorily created pilot programs.4
Be it enacted by the Legislature of Louisiana:5
Section 1.  R.S. 15:550, 571.32, and 571.35 are hereby repealed in their entirety.6

Abstract: Repeals pilot program statutory provisions regarding alternative methods of
incarceration and electronic monitoring.
Present law requires the Dept. of Public Safety and Corrections to implement certain pilot
programs utilizing alternative methods of incarceration and electronic monitoring for certain
offenders.
Proposed law repeals present law.
(Repeals R.S. 15:550, 571.32, and 571.35)
